1R7
Airport
Brookhaven-Lincoln County
Brookhaven, Mississippi

FAA NFDC Information Effective 56-day cycle 07/31/2008 - 9/25/2008

Ops Comms Services Owner Runways IFR Procs Remarks

Location

FAA Identifier:1R7 (One-Romeo-Seven)
Lat/Lng: 31.6058475, -90.4093158333
31-36-21.0510N, 090-24-33.5370W
Estimated by NACO on 10/24/2000
Elevation: 489 feet Surveyed
Magnetic Variation: 03E, (1985), [0W (2008)]
Sectional: NEW ORLEANS
From City: 3nm NE of Brookhaven

Operations

Use: Open to the public
Ownership: Publicly owned
Activation: 06/1955
Attended: All year Mon-Fri 0800-1700 (local) All year Sat-Sun ON CALL (local)
for Attendant After Hrs Call 601-833-2424.
Control Tower: no
ARTCC: Houston Center (ZHU)
FSS: Greenwood FSS (GWO)
NOTAMs and Weather: GWO NOTAM-D service at airport
Wind Indicator: Lighted
Segmented Circle: yes
Lights: Dusk-Dawn (local time), MIRL Runway 04/22 Preset Low Intensity Dusk-Dawn, to Increase Intensity - CTAF.
Beacon: Clear-Green (Lighted Land Airport)
Landing Fee: no

Runways

Runways: 04/22

Runway 04/22

Length: 5000 feet
Width: 75 feet
Surface: Asphalt / Bituminous Concrete, Good Condition
Weight Capacity: Single Wheel aircraft: 27,000 lbs
Runway Lights Edge Intensity: Med Intensity
End 04 End 22
True Alignment: 048, (048 Magnetic) 228, (228 Magnetic)
Runway Markings: Nonprecision Instrument, Good Condition Nonprecision Instrument, Good Condition
Displaced Threshold Distance: 632' 1000'
Gradient: 0.2 0.2
Elevation at End: 489.2' MSL 484.0' MSL
Elevation at Displaced Threshold: 489.0' MSL 487.0' MSL
Elevation at Touchdown Zone: 489' MSL 487' MSL
Threshold Crossing Glide Path Height: 40' AGL 40' AGL
Visual Glide Path Angle: 3.003° 3.00°
Visual Glide Slope Indicator: 2-light PAPI on left side of runway 2-light PAPI on left side of runway
